请求帮忙!如何获得修改文件权限?

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
回复
刀巴
帖子: 16
注册时间: 2007-11-05 2:03

请求帮忙!如何获得修改文件权限?

#1

帖子 刀巴 » 2008-02-20 10:05

由于输入法SCIM无法重命名文件夹的问题,看了http://forum.ubuntu.org.cn/viewtopic.php?t=88151这个贴后
************对于无法变更目录名的问题***************

此问题已经得到修正,不过由于配置文件可能已经存在,因此部分用户升级后还是无法重命名文件夹,解决办法如下:
有两种办法:
办法一: 如果你不使用fglrx或者其它的第三方使用到了libstdc++5的程序可以使用 im-switch -s scim-immodule 来解决这个问题。(注此方法是通过设置 GTK_IM_MODULE=scim 来回避这个问题)

办法二(推荐):
1 使用 im-switch -s none 设置没有输入法,注销再次登录,这样就不会自动启动scim(注因为scim在运行时修改配置无效)
2 修改 ~/.scim/config 文件,将 /FrontEnd/X11/Dynamic false 修改为 /FrontEnd/X11/Dynamic true
3 使用 im-switch -s scim 设置输入法,注销再次登录。就应该正常了。
按方法二修改,修改后提示没有权限修改并保存,于是按下面修改想获得权限
sudo -i
cd /etc/scim
chmod 777 * -R
exit
现在打开/etc/scim目录却提示“无法显示文件夹内容,你没有查看scim的内容所需的权限“
晕倒,原来还能看到里面的config文件,只是无法修改保存而已,现在却连看都不行了!
本人是新手,看了论坛好多贴都找不到解决办法,请帮忙一下,如何恢复看到scim里面的文件,并获得修改的权限?谢谢!
头像
yaoms
帖子: 4952
注册时间: 2007-10-19 14:51
来自: 深圳

#2

帖子 yaoms » 2008-02-20 10:08

sudo vim /etc/scim/config
Nothing 有事请发邮件到 yms541 AT gmail.com
alias 爱慕颇雷尔='mplayer'
头像
如梦尘缘
帖子: 89
注册时间: 2008-02-16 16:13
来自: 江苏南京

Re: 请求帮忙!如何获得修改文件权限?

#3

帖子 如梦尘缘 » 2008-02-20 10:11

刀巴 写了:由于输入法SCIM无法重命名文件夹的问题,看了http://forum.ubuntu.org.cn/viewtopic.php?t=88151这个贴后
************对于无法变更目录名的问题***************

此问题已经得到修正,不过由于配置文件可能已经存在,因此部分用户升级后还是无法重命名文件夹,解决办法如下:
有两种办法:
办法一: 如果你不使用fglrx或者其它的第三方使用到了libstdc++5的程序可以使用 im-switch -s scim-immodule 来解决这个问题。(注此方法是通过设置 GTK_IM_MODULE=scim 来回避这个问题)

办法二(推荐):
1 使用 im-switch -s none 设置没有输入法,注销再次登录,这样就不会自动启动scim(注因为scim在运行时修改配置无效)
2 修改 ~/.scim/config 文件,将 /FrontEnd/X11/Dynamic false 修改为 /FrontEnd/X11/Dynamic true
3 使用 im-switch -s scim 设置输入法,注销再次登录。就应该正常了。
按方法二修改,修改后提示没有权限修改并保存,于是按下面修改想获得权限
sudo -i
cd /etc/scim
chmod 777 * -R
exit
现在打开/etc/scim目录却提示“无法显示文件夹内容,你没有查看scim的内容所需的权限“
晕倒,原来还能看到里面的config文件,只是无法修改保存而已,现在却连看都不行了!
本人是新手,看了论坛好多贴都找不到解决办法,请帮忙一下,如何恢复看到scim里面的文件,并获得修改的权限?谢谢!

代码: 全选

man chmod 
chmod [OPTION]... MODE[,MODE]... FILE...
so....
sudo chmod -R 777 目录
比如 sudo chmod -R 777 /etc/scim

BTW。。。不要随便的chmod 777。。。早晚会出问题的。
上面你可以用sudo vi 来修改那个文件
如果文件本来就是只读的,你可以+w增加写入权限。。。
http://www.thinkwiki.org
This is ThinkWiki, the Wiki Web for IBM/Lenovo ThinkPad users. Here you find anything you need to install your favourite Linux distribution on your ThinkPad.
一个想学习gentoo或者archlinux的linux小菜鸟
头像
yaoms
帖子: 4952
注册时间: 2007-10-19 14:51
来自: 深圳

#4

帖子 yaoms » 2008-02-20 10:16

没有权限,就要首先想办法提高操作权限(sudo or su),而不是修改文件的权限属性
Nothing 有事请发邮件到 yms541 AT gmail.com
alias 爱慕颇雷尔='mplayer'
刀巴
帖子: 16
注册时间: 2007-11-05 2:03

#5

帖子 刀巴 » 2008-02-20 10:32

谢谢楼上各位,按你们的提示已经看到文件并获得写权限,可是郁闷的是,修改后还是无法重命名文件夹 :(

郁闷,在桌面无法调出scim出来,但如果打开浏览器并调出scim输入法后,又可以修改文件夹名字了,不知如何解决?
上次由 刀巴 在 2008-02-20 10:37,总共编辑 1 次。
头像
yaoms
帖子: 4952
注册时间: 2007-10-19 14:51
来自: 深圳

#6

帖子 yaoms » 2008-02-20 10:35

重命名什么文件夹?重名成什么?
Nothing 有事请发邮件到 yms541 AT gmail.com
alias 爱慕颇雷尔='mplayer'
头像
如梦尘缘
帖子: 89
注册时间: 2008-02-16 16:13
来自: 江苏南京

#7

帖子 如梦尘缘 » 2008-02-20 10:35

刀巴 写了:谢谢楼上各位,按你们的提示已经看到文件并获得写权限,可是郁闷的是,修改后还是无法重命名文件夹 :(
选中文件夹,鼠标右键,重命名,选择输入法->scim的那个。
cosquidz 写了:
右击需要修改的文件夹--》重命名--》再右击--》选择scim input method.
http://www.thinkwiki.org
This is ThinkWiki, the Wiki Web for IBM/Lenovo ThinkPad users. Here you find anything you need to install your favourite Linux distribution on your ThinkPad.
一个想学习gentoo或者archlinux的linux小菜鸟
刀巴
帖子: 16
注册时间: 2007-11-05 2:03

#8

帖子 刀巴 » 2008-02-20 10:43

我是重命名另一个硬盘ntfs格式的windows的文件目录

选中文件夹,鼠标右键,重命名,选择输入法->scim的那个
我选择输入法没反应亚 :(
刀巴
帖子: 16
注册时间: 2007-11-05 2:03

#9

帖子 刀巴 » 2008-02-20 10:46

如梦尘缘 写了:
刀巴 写了:谢谢楼上各位,按你们的提示已经看到文件并获得写权限,可是郁闷的是,修改后还是无法重命名文件夹 :(
选中文件夹,鼠标右键,重命名,选择输入法->scim的那个。
cosquidz 写了:
右击需要修改的文件夹--》重命名--》再右击--》选择scim input method.
我如果不打开浏览器先调出scim输入法的话,一开始无论如何都调不出这个输入法,郁闷呢
头像
如梦尘缘
帖子: 89
注册时间: 2008-02-16 16:13
来自: 江苏南京

#10

帖子 如梦尘缘 » 2008-02-20 10:54

我如果不打开浏览器先调出scim输入法的话,一开始无论如何都调不出这个输入法,郁闷呢
帮你搜索了一下,有几个解决方法,你试一下吧:
方法一:
在语言支持中的界面下面选择 输入法 复杂字符特性输入支持的 选項。
方法二:
在terminal里打:

sudo gedit .xsession

复制以下内容并保存:

export XMODIFIERS=@im=scim
export GTK_IM_MODULE=scim
gnome-session
方法三:
Ubuntu7.10下开启3D效果后SCIM不能用的解决

有的朋友在Ubuntu7.10下开启了3D效果后就用不了SCIM,

Ctrl+空格都弹不出中文输入法了.

那怎么解决呢?

好像之间有些冲突,在scim输入法中进行了如下设定:

scim设置->全局设置->将预编辑字符串嵌入到客户端中 前的勾去掉

scim设置->;gtk->嵌入式候选词标的勾去掉

重启scim(跟 我 一样 菜鸟就直接注销)

打开终端,输入 pkill scim

然后输入 scim -d

一切搞定

昨天安装了3D桌面后发现无论如何也调用不出SCIM了,郁闷。我装LUNIX才1天就遇到了 难题,还 什么都不懂,在 这里找了 半天的 教程也没简单 点的 ,有 很多很多 人 提问就没一个 好 的 回答,最多的 回答无非是检查语言支持里是否是 中文或者重装输入法 等等。。。根本 没用。
后来BAIDU一下找了这个解决方法,几秒就搞定了 。所以发个帖子给同样问题的人解决。
http://www.thinkwiki.org
This is ThinkWiki, the Wiki Web for IBM/Lenovo ThinkPad users. Here you find anything you need to install your favourite Linux distribution on your ThinkPad.
一个想学习gentoo或者archlinux的linux小菜鸟
walkerxk
帖子: 170
注册时间: 2005-12-18 19:43
来自: http://www.lupaworld.com

#11

帖子 walkerxk » 2008-02-20 10:59

刀巴 写了:我是重命名另一个硬盘ntfs格式的windows的文件目录

选中文件夹,鼠标右键,重命名,选择输入法->scim的那个
我选择输入法没反应亚 :(
NTFS的话确定你有写权限,用ntfs3g挂载,你可以用im-switch修改一下默认输入法,如果输入法不对,可能造成无法输入任何东西,del键也没用。
开源资源:
软件下载http://software.lupaworld.com
开源镜像http://mirror.lupaworld.com
手册中心http://man.lupaworld.com
欢迎大家访问,并提出建议和意见。
刀巴
帖子: 16
注册时间: 2007-11-05 2:03

#12

帖子 刀巴 » 2008-02-20 11:17

如梦尘缘 写了:
我如果不打开浏览器先调出scim输入法的话,一开始无论如何都调不出这个输入法,郁闷呢
帮你搜索了一下,有几个解决方法,你试一下吧:
方法一:
在语言支持中的界面下面选择 输入法 复杂字符特性输入支持的 选項。
方法二:
在terminal里打:

sudo gedit .xsession

复制以下内容并保存:

export XMODIFIERS=@im=scim
export GTK_IM_MODULE=scim
gnome-session
方法三:
Ubuntu7.10下开启3D效果后SCIM不能用的解决

有的朋友在Ubuntu7.10下开启了3D效果后就用不了SCIM,

Ctrl+空格都弹不出中文输入法了.

那怎么解决呢?

好像之间有些冲突,在scim输入法中进行了如下设定:

scim设置->全局设置->将预编辑字符串嵌入到客户端中 前的勾去掉

scim设置->;gtk->嵌入式候选词标的勾去掉

重启scim(跟 我 一样 菜鸟就直接注销)

打开终端,输入 pkill scim

然后输入 scim -d

一切搞定

昨天安装了3D桌面后发现无论如何也调用不出SCIM了,郁闷。我装LUNIX才1天就遇到了 难题,还 什么都不懂,在 这里找了 半天的 教程也没简单 点的 ,有 很多很多 人 提问就没一个 好 的 回答,最多的 回答无非是检查语言支持里是否是 中文或者重装输入法 等等。。。根本 没用。
后来BAIDU一下找了这个解决方法,几秒就搞定了 。所以发个帖子给同样问题的人解决。
谢谢你的热心帮助,再次谢谢!
st
帖子: 7
注册时间: 2008-04-06 21:31
来自: 中国河南

#13

帖子 st » 2008-04-07 23:48

谢了cosquidz ,你的方法我试了
很管用的
真的谢谢了
学海无涯
回复